WebbLet’s start with the most invasive - dental implants. This surgery involves the gum and jaw bone being drilled in to and a metal rod with a screw attached placed in the open hole. The metal rod needs to then be given time to fuse with your jawbone, before a replacement tooth is screwed in to place. An option not for the faint hearted! With its help, one end of the pin is screwed into the root of the tooth, a prosthesis is installed on the second end of … Webb12 juni 2024 · One of the ways implant types differ is in how the prosthesis attaches to the implant — whether by cement or a removable screw. Cemented attachments feature a crown cemented to the implant. On the other hand, screw-retained implants screw into the post through the abutment.
